[发明专利]一种基于Fréchet距离的轨迹数据压缩方法有效
| 申请号: | 201910714330.X | 申请日: | 2019-08-03 |
| 公开(公告)号: | CN110518916B | 公开(公告)日: | 2022-05-03 |
| 发明(设计)人: | 周艳;黄曼娜;蒋璠;王旭 | 申请(专利权)人: | 电子科技大学 |
| 主分类号: | H03M7/30 | 分类号: | H03M7/30;G06K9/62 |
| 代理公司: | 电子科技大学专利中心 51203 | 代理人: | 周刘英 |
| 地址: | 611731 四川省成*** | 国省代码: | 四川;51 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 基于 fr chet 距离 轨迹 数据压缩 方法 | ||
1.一种基于Fréchet距离的轨迹数据压缩方法,其特征在于,包括下列步骤:
步骤1:按轨迹点时序每次读取原始轨迹的一个轨迹点存入待进行轨迹压缩的子轨迹;
步骤2:根据轨迹点间的时空位置,依次将子轨迹上的轨迹点通过函数关系映射得到近似轨迹点,基于各近似轨迹点得到当前子轨迹的近似轨迹;
步骤3:计算当前子轨迹的轨迹描述长度:
计算当前子轨迹的近似轨迹的描述长度;
计算当前子轨迹与其近似轨迹之间的时空误差;
取两者的和作为当前子轨迹的轨迹描述长度;
近似轨迹的描述长度的具体计算方式为:
计算当前子轨迹的起始点与终点之间的欧式距离,再对得到的欧式距离取以2为底的对数,得到近似轨迹的描述长度;
当前子轨迹与其近似轨迹之间的时空误差的具体计算方式为:
计算当前子轨迹与其近似轨迹之间的Fréchet距离,再对得到的Fréchet距离取以2为底的对数,得到当前子轨迹与其近似轨迹之间的时空误差;
步骤4:对当前子轨迹进行特征点检测,并标记特征点;
计算当前子轨迹的特征点检测阈值:按时序计算当前子轨迹上各相邻轨迹点之间的欧氏距离并累加求和,并将累加求和结果取以2为底的对数,得到特征点检测阈值;
判断当前子轨迹的轨迹描述长度是否大于特征点检测阈值,若是,则将距当前子轨迹的终点最近的轨迹点作为其特征点,并保存;同时将当前特征点作为待进行轨迹压缩的子轨迹新的起始点;
步骤5:判断所有轨迹点是否读取完毕,若是,则执行步骤6;否则继续执行步骤1;
步骤6:按时序连接特征点,输出压缩轨迹。
2.如权利要求1所述的方法,其特征在于,步骤2中,获取任意轨迹点Pi的近似轨迹点Pi′的具体为:
基于轨迹点Pi的位置坐标和时间,以及轨迹点Pi所在的子轨迹的起始点和终点的位置坐标和时间,计算近似轨迹点Pi′的位置坐标
其中,表示轨迹点Pi的位置坐标和时间;
表示子轨迹的起始点的位置坐标和时间;
表示子轨迹的终点的位置坐标和时间。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于电子科技大学,未经电子科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910714330.X/1.html,转载请声明来源钻瓜专利网。





